Subject: [PATCH v1 05/10] gpio: pca953x: Simplify code with cleanup helpers

Use macros defined in linux/cleanup.h to automate resource lifetime
control in gpio-pca953x.
Signed-off-by: Andy Shevchenko <andriy.shevchenko@linux.intel.com>
---
drivers/gpio/gpio-pca953x.c | 77 ++++++++++++++-----------------------
1 file changed, 29 insertions(+), 48 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/gpio/gpio-pca953x.c b/drivers/gpio/gpio-pca953x.c
index 71d87d570a2b..99379ee98749 100644
--- a/drivers/gpio/gpio-pca953x.c
+++ b/drivers/gpio/gpio-pca953x.c
@@ -10,6 +10,7 @@
#include <linux/acpi.h>
#include <linux/bitmap.h>
+#include <linux/cleanup.h>
#include <linux/gpio/consumer.h>
#include <linux/gpio/driver.h>
#include <linux/i2c.h>
@@ -519,12 +520,10 @@ static int pca953x_gpio_direction_input(struct gpio_chip *gc, unsigned off)
struct pca953x_chip *chip = gpiochip_get_data(gc);
u8 dirreg = chip->recalc_addr(chip, chip->regs->direction, off);
u8 bit = BIT(off % BANK_SZ);
- int ret;
- mutex_lock(&chip->i2c_lock);
- ret = regmap_write_bits(chip->regmap, dirreg, bit, bit);
- mutex_unlock(&chip->i2c_lock);
- return ret;
+ guard(mutex)(&chip->i2c_lock);
+
+ return regmap_write_bits(chip->regmap, dirreg, bit, bit);
}
static int pca953x_gpio_direction_output(struct gpio_chip *gc,
@@ -536,17 +535,15 @@ static int pca953x_gpio_direction_output(struct gpio_chip *gc,
u8 bit = BIT(off % BANK_SZ);
int ret;
- mutex_lock(&chip->i2c_lock);
+ guard(mutex)(&chip->i2c_lock);
+
/* set output level */
ret = regmap_write_bits(chip->regmap, outreg, bit, val ? bit : 0);
if (ret)
- goto exit;
+ return ret;
/* then direction */
- ret = regmap_write_bits(chip->regmap, dirreg, bit, 0);
-exit:
- mutex_unlock(&chip->i2c_lock);
- return ret;
+ return regmap_write_bits(chip->regmap, dirreg, bit, 0);
}
